=I. pulchella= _Roth._
Slender twiner. Leaves deeply divided into 5 elliptic segments, the 2
lower bilobed, segments ¾-1 in. long. Fl. solitary, axillary; cor. rose-
purple, ½ in. long; tube inflated, limbs spreading. Caps. ⅓ in. diam.;
seeds hairy.
Khartoum Prov. (Soba); White Nile Prov. (J. Arashkol); Kordofan Prov.;
Upper White Nile Prov. (Kaka).
=I. palmata= _Forsk._
Twining herb. Leaves with 5 lanceolate segments, the 2 lower bilobed,
1-3 in. long; petiole same length, based by 2 stipular, 7-8 partite
leaves. Cymes axillary, lax, few to many flowered; cor. red-purple, 1½-2
in. long, funnel-shaped. Caps. globose, under ½ in. diam.; seeds 4,
white, hairy.
Khartoum, Blue Nile, Fung, White Nile, Kordofan & Mongalla Provinces.
=I. dasysperma= _Jacq._ ABU ’ELEIBA (Hillet Abbas)—Arab.
Herbaceous twiner. Leaves as above or doubly tripartite, 2-3 in. long.
Fl. 1-3 on short peduncles; sepals slightly spurred at base; cor. buff
with purple throat; limb spreading, 1½-2 in. diam. Caps. globose; seeds
4, orange, pilose.
Blue Nile, Fung, White Nile (Hillet Abbas) & Kordofan Provinces.
=I. magnifica= _Hallier f._
Shrub, 4-6 ft. high. Leaves ovate-suborbicular, ab. 5 in. long,
undulate, grey-pubescent beneath. Fl. solitary, axillary; cor. white-
rose, 5 in. long and broad, funnel-shaped.
Bahr El Ghazal Prov. (Niamniam-land).
=I. verbascoidea= _Choisy._
Shrub, 3-5 ft. high, with yellow or white, woolly tomentum. Leaves
cordate-oblong, 3-6 in. long, with 2 glands near junction of petiole.
Peduncle 1-3 flowered, up to 1 in. long; cor. rose-purple, 3-4 in. long,
funnel-shaped. Caps. globose; seeds ¼ in. long, covered with fulvous
wool.
Bahr El Ghazal Prov. (Bongo-land & Jur Ghattas).
=I. lilacina= _Blume._
Strong twiner. Leaves cordate-ovate, sometimes 3-lobed, 3-4 in. long,
more or less pubescent. Peduncle 2-5 in. long, many-flowered; cor.
lilac-pink, 1½-2 in. long, funnel-shaped. Caps. globose; seeds hairy.
Upper White Nile Prov. (Kodok); Bahr El Ghazal Prov. (main River); Bahr
El Jebel (Sudd).
=I. eurysepala= _Hallier f._
Dwarf hairy herb. Leaves elongate-ovate, up to 2 in. long. Fl. axillary,
1-2 together; sepals nearly ½ in. long, broadly ovate; cor. ½ in. long.
Caps. glabrous; seeds 4, pale-yellow.
Kordofan Prov.
=I. convolvulifolia= _Hallier f._
Procumbent herb with fulvous hairs. Leaves cordate, subsagittate, 1 in.
long, pubescent. Peduncles short, 1-2 flowered; cor. rose-red, 1 or more
in. long. Caps. glabrous.
Bahr El Ghazal Prov. (Niamniam-land: Gumango hill).
